THE WORLD BEFORE US by Aislinn Hunter

I love stories set in England. In the case
of THE WORLD BEFORE US, the setting adds to
the suspenseful atmosphere that's so vital
to this wonderful novel. Twenty years ago, Jane Standen was babysitting for Lily, a
young girl who was inexplicably lost in the
woods of northern England. Now Jane is conducting a research project involving
the disappearance of another person, a
woman who vanished a hundred years ago in
the same region as Lily. As Jane weaves
together the mystery of the woman's disappearance,she discovers the historical
facts of both cases are linked. The riveting story reminds us that we are all
united through the events of history and
the roles we play at any given time. This
is a marvelous novel. Five Stars.
